In the bestselling novel Red Phoenix, Larry

Bond set a bold new standard in military and

political suspense fiction. Creating a chill-

ingiy plausible war scenario that could have

been drawn from tomorrow s news. thc

author gave us not only a riveting history of

how such a war would be fought on every

conceivable front, but a compelling account

of what it would mean in human terms.

Now, in VORTEX, Larry Bond expands his

storytelling powers ill an epic novel set in

one of the most emotionally charged t lash-

points on earth today: South Africa. Now the

world is no longer dominated by two antag-

onistic superpowers. Instead, the theater of

conflict has shifted to the Third World, with a

deadly precariousness [lever known before.

The drama begins with a lightning raid by

South African troops into Zimbabwe, where

they net all invaluable cache of secret docu-

ments belonging to tile black guerilla army

of the African Natiunal Congress. Using the

intelligence gleaned from the raid, factions

in Pretoria s security apparatus manipulate

the African National Cougress into the

slaughter of virtually the entire South African

government, catapulting an extreme-right,

white-supremacist administration into

power. The country now has a more ruthless

set of masters, setting the stage for apart-

heid s final struggle.

It is a struggle that will [ age across the

whole of southern Africa, across deserts,

across the veldt, in the cities, at sea, and in

tile air. It will realize many of humaukiud s

worst fears, including the full-scale ~se of

both chemical and tactical nuclear weapons.

It will raise the nightmare specter of interna-

lional race war, global economic collapse,

and Armageddon itself. As chaos threatens

to spread across an entire continent, as

Cubau for[ es mount a drive for control of

one of the most strategically vital corners
